Abstract

This study aims to determine to find out whether or not
there is a significant effect and significant difference of self
directed learning method on students' speaking skill. This research
was conducted in the eighth grade of MTsN 5 Jambi. This research
is a quantitative research and was carried out by using a quasi
experimental design. The data obtained by using a speaking test.
The population in this study were eighth grade students’ of MTsN

5 Jambi. Class VIII A is the experimental class which used the self-
directed learning method and class VIII E is the control class

without using the self-directed learning method. To analyze the
data, the researcher used paired sample t-test and independent
sample t-test. The researcher asked for the help of two raters to
obtain data on students' speaking skill. The result of the t test (-
5.132) with df = 65 and significance (0.000). the p-value was less
than 0.05 (0.000 < 0.05). It means that the result was significant.
Thus, there was enough evidence indicating that the null hypothesis
is rejected, and it is concluded that by using self directed learning
method was effective on students' speaking skill. While,
independent sample t-test the means of the differnces is 10,2879
and the significant 2-tailed < 0.05 (0,000 < 0,05). Therefore, the
researcher found the different of students’ speaking between the
experimental class and the control class.
